This property presents a strategic opportunity based on its approved plans for two side-by-side townhouses, a configuration that is rare in the immediate market and provides a clear path to dual income or development uplift. Its position on a larger-than-average block with no bushfire, flood, or heritage constraints significantly reduces holding risk and simplifies the build process. It serves the buyer seeking a low-complexity entry into a proven growth corridor with immediate rental income and a defined future asset transition.
The primary decision hinges on validating the build cost against end-values, as the premium is paid for the approval, not the existing dwelling. The conflicting bedroom data signals due diligence on the current layout is essential. Proceed with an intent to develop to capitalize on the planning advantage, as holding it as a standard house wastes its core value. St Albans presents as a well-connected, established suburb experiencing robust capital growth, particularly in its unit market. Demand is driven by a broad demographic seeking relative affordability within Greater Melbourne, supported by strong rental growth. Recent conditions show a consistently active sales market with solid price appreciation across both houses and units. Future growth is underpinned by this sustained demand, though variable selling periods and a moderate auction clearance rate indicate some sensitivity to broader market conditions.
